The shoulder of Farleigh Hill
The sloping arable field has undersown rye grass growing through cereal stubble but beyond our square; on the horizon is Basingstoke, in all its glory, and visible through the paparazzi lens (dead centre of the shot) the wind turbine at junction 11 of the M4 south of Reading.
